Key Equipment and Technological Innovations
Among the critical tools enhancing modern bass fishing are:
- High-performance reels: Modern reels offer smoother drag systems, increased line capacity, and durability suitable for challenging waters.
- Advanced lures: Soft plastics, jerkbaits, and vibrating blades mimic natural prey with realism that appeals to aggressive bass.
- Electronics: Sonar and side-imaging devices penetrate murky waters, offering anglers a detailed view of underwater landscapes.

Strategic Insights: From Seasonal Patterns to Habitat Management
“Understanding seasonal bass behaviour—such as spawning times in spring or post-spawn feeding frenzies—can dramatically improve catch ratios.”
Recent research underscores the importance of habitat management and ecological awareness. For example, bass tend to favour specific structures such as submerged trees, rocky areas, or weed beds. Targeting these hotspots, combined with knowledge of water temperature and clarity, allows anglers to optimise their approach.
